DOB: October 26, 1973
Background: MacFarlane is an American producer, writer, voice actor, and animator. He studied animation at the Rhode Island School of Design.
Filmography: He was a writer and animator on several Hanna-Barbera shows, including "Johnny Bravo" and "Dexter's Laboratory," before creating a string of hit cartoons for the FOX network: "Family Guy," "American Dad," and "The Cleveland Show." He will soon produce a reboot of the classic 1960s series "The Flintstones."
Academy Awards:
Best Original Song Nomination
"Ted" (2012) - "Everybody Needs a Best Friend"; pending
Emmy Awards: Wins - Best Voice-Over Performance ("Family Guy," 2000); Best Music and Lyrics ("Family Guy," 2002)
Best Animated Program Nominations
"Family Guy" (2000); lost to "The Simpsons"
"Family Guy" (2005); lost to "South Park"
"Family Guy" (2006); lost to "The Simpsons"
"Family Guy" (2008); lost to "The Simpsons"
"American Dad" (2009); lost to "South Park"
Best Comedy Series Nomination
"Family Guy" (2009); lost to "30 Rock"
